Cybercrime vulnerabilities exist if your company has a website, sells products or services through the internet or shares information via e-newsletters or other digital methods that requires the collection of personal information. The pervasive use of digital communications across industries and countries has caused cybersecurity to be a worldwide priority for business owners. The stakes to protect data became even greater for owners on May 25, 2018 when the European Union (EU) implemented its General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), which impacts businesses regardless of whether an organization is in the EU or the US. Violators of the far-reaching law may be fined Û20 million or 4% of their companyÕs annual revenue, whichever is greater.
